The results of a 7-year retrospective study (1998-2004) from patch testing with the European Standard Series (ESS) establishing the frequency of sensitization in a contact dermatitis clinic in Israel are presented. 23 allergens were patch tested on 2156 patients, 1462 females (67.8%) and 694 males (32.2%). Atopy and asthma were present in 21.9% of the patients. One or more allergic reactions were observed in 937 patients (43.5%). The highest yield of patch test positives from the 1076 positive reactions were obtained from nickel sulfate (13.9%), fragrance mix (7.1%), potassium dichromate (3.8%), Balsam of Peru (3.6%), CL+Me-isothiazolinone (3.4%) and cobalt chloride (3.4%). Allergens which produced the least amount of positive results were primin and clioquinol. Allergic contact dermatitis (ACD) was established in 32.8%, whereas occupationally related allergic (8.0) and irritant contact dermatitis (5.6%) affected a total of 13.6% of the cases studied. The most common clinical forms of dermatitis were chronic dermatitis (47.7%) followed by acute dermatitis (22.8%), and lichenification and hyperkeratosis (7.9%). The hands (30.7%), face and neck (23.9%) and extremities (11.3%) were the most frequently affected areas. Four allergens in our study differed from the top 10 allergens in Europe namely: Cl+Me-isothiazolinone, formaldehyde, 4-tert-butylphenol formaldehyde resin and sesquiterpene lactone mix reflecting an existing difference in environmental exposure. Our study is the first to provide data on the frequency of sensitization and important allergens in the aetiology of ACD in Israel. In spite of the existing differences with Europe, we conclude that ESS is an appropriate screening system for the diagnosis of ACD in Israel.  相似文献

Sporadic cases of contact allergy to white petrolatum, which is used as a vehicle in patch test preparations, have been reported. The quantitative relevance of the phenomenon remains yet to be elucidated. Methods: Retrospective analysis of patch test data of the Information Network of Departments of Dermatology (IVDK, http://www.ivdk.org) between 1992 and 2004. Results: Analysis of 79 365 patients patch tested with pure petrolatum yielded 27 '+' (0.03%) and 2 '+++' (0.003%) reactions. The majority of non-negative reactions (0.3%) was interpreted as doubtful (235) or mild irritant (32). The negative reaction index (RI) (-0.8), and the high positivity ratio (PR) (93%) especially a lack of concordance with patch test preparations containing > or=99% petrolatum indicate that many of the 'positive' (+) reactions have to be considered as irritant. There were 2 '+++' reactions. In 1 case, an 'angry back reaction' was confirmed. The other case is probably a reading or documentation error, as the majority of patch test reactions to preparations containing petrolatum remained negative in this case also. Conclusions: True allergic patch test reactions to white petrolatum are extremely rare and probably due to an individually increased susceptibility to allergens and/or irritants. This is in agreement with considering petrolatum as a non-sensitizer.  相似文献

Several chemical and clinical observations have suggested the presence of at least one more allergen in addition to primin in Primula obconica. The aim of this study was to investigate the allergenicity of the primin precursor miconidin and the related miconidin methyl ether, both isolated from P. obconica. 12 primin-positive persons were patch tested with miconidin 0.01% petrolatum (pet.), miconidin in 96% ethanol incorporated into 0.01% pet., and miconidin methyl ether 1.0% pet. All persons were positive to miconidin 0.01% pet., with the strength of reactions very similar to those of the individual primin reactions, and remained inexplicably negative while testing with miconidin in 96% ethanol and pet., while miconidin methyl ether elicited 7 positive reactions. Although both miconidin and miconidin methyl ether may be allergenic only due to their conversion to primin in the skin, the presence of these substances nevertheless has to be taken into account when assessing the allergenicity of new P. obconica cultivars.  相似文献

The purpose of this study was to evaluate the outcome in neonates with congenital diaphragmatic hernia (CDH) either presenting within the first 24 h of life or diagnosed prenatally. The study was particularly focused on the time of onset of respiratory distress and on the use of the Gore-Tex (GT) patch for diaphragmatic reconstruction. Records of 104 neonates with CDH were retrospectively reviewed. The data were analyzed by ANOVA, Kruskal–Wallis test or χ 2 test as appropriate. The result showed that the overall survival rate was 73.1% (76/104). Survival of operated neonates was 91.6% (76/83). Postnatally diagnosed neonates with the onset of respiratory distress within the first minute of life survived in 67%, with the onset between 2 and 10 min survived in 89%, whilst neonates with the onset of respiratory distress after l0 min survived in 100% (P = 0.007). Birth weight, gestational age, time of onset of respiratory distress and Apgar score significantly differed between survivors and nonsurvivors. Primary closure of the diaphragmatic defect was performed in 62 patients while the GT patch was used in 21 patients. The survival of patients with a large defect treated with a GT patch was lower (76.2 vs. 96.8%, P = 0.003). There was only one case of recurrence in our series with the GT patch. Survival depends on the time of onset of respiratory distress and size of the defect, both of which correlate with the degree of pulmonary hypoplasia. The term high-risk CDH is appropriate only for children with respiratory distress within the first 10 min of life and those diagnosed prenatally. The GT patch is a suitable material for the diaphragmatic reconstruction; we suppose that the recurrence is caused by incorrect attachment of the patch to the thoracic wall.  相似文献

Previous studies have shown that the prevalence of specific allergens varies by geographic area, population, age and sex. The objective of the present study was to determine the relative frequency of positive reactions to different sensitizers in Israeli patients with clinically suspected contact dermatitis (CD) and to identify possible sex and age differences. A total of 943 consecutive patients were tested for CD using the European standard patch test series. The most frequent allergen was nickel sulfate followed by potassium dichromate and fragrance mix. Positive reactions to nickel sulfate were more common among women, especially those in the younger age group (younger than 40 years). Positive reactions to balsam of Peru were more common among men, especially those in the older age group (40 years or older). This study presents the result of the standard patch test in Israel with stratification according to age and sex. The findings of the present study, combined with reports on geographic/population differences in the prevalence of specific allergens in CD, indicate the need for further investigations to identify prominent local allergens for better adaptation of the standard patch test to local needs.  相似文献

Risk assessment serves to ensure that dermal exposure to skin sensitizers does not result in the acquisition of allergic skin disease. Traditionally, the approach adopted was one of comparative analysis, involving benchmarking against other allergens of known potency. More recently, efforts have been made to embrace a quantitative risk assessment (QRA) approach. However, the accuracy of any risk assessment is reflected in the extent to which it meets the fundamental objective stated above. Thus, clinical experience is of key importance. There exists the possibility for the originators of risk assessments relating to chemicals that possess skin-sensitizing potential to work directly with the clinical community to proactively obtain this experience through specific surveillance programmes. This forms the focus of this review article. The current status of the QRA approach is considered initially. A recently published example of one such surveillance programme that was undertaken as a collaborative initiative between industry and the clinical community is then reviewed. Finally, a possible strategy for the future is presented, in which it is suggested that surveillance strategies might be deployed in certain situations as an adjunct to the initial risk assessment. It is hoped that such a framework might further improve the efficacy of future approaches to skin sensitization risk assessment.  相似文献

BACKGROUND: Experimental sensitization depends upon the amount of allergen per unit skin area and is largely independent of the area size. OBJECTIVES: This study aimed at testing if this also applies for elicitation of nickel allergy. PATIENTS/METHODS: 20 nickel allergic individuals were tested with a patch test and a repeated open application test (ROAT). Nickel was applied on small and large areas. The varying parameters were area, total dose and dose per unit area. RESULTS: In the patch test, at a low concentration [15 microg nickel (microg Ni)/cm(2)], there were significantly higher scores on the large area with the same dose per area as the small area. At higher concentrations of nickel, no significant differences were found. In the ROAT at low concentration (6.64 microg Ni/cm(2)), it was found that the latency period until a reaction appeared was significantly shorter on the large area compared to the small area. It was also found that the ROAT threshold (per application) was lower than the patch test threshold. CONCLUSION: For elicitation of nickel allergy, the size of the exposed area and therefore the total amount of applied nickel, influence the elicitation reaction at some concentrations, even though the same dose per unit area is applied.  相似文献
